BRIAN HOWEY: Mourdock’s Office And Campaign In The Shadows: The Times

share.

“…In taking Lugar to task for his record, Mourdock has raised a relatively paltry sum of $1.3 million to run a statewide campaign that, if serious, would cost $600,000 a week to reach a statewide TV audience. What is happening is that a triumvirate of outsiders — the NRA, Club for Growth and FreedomWorks — are funding the Mourdock campaign. They can do this because of the U.S. Supreme Court ruling on Citizens United, which allows unions and outside advocacy groups to pour as much money into a campaign as they can without attributing from where and who that money comes. These “super political action committees” can talk to each other, but by law, they cannot coordinate with a political campaign, such as Mourdock’s. So while Mourdock is castigating Lugar for living in Virginia and spending so much time traveling the world to reduce and eliminate weapons of mass destruction, the fate of his own campaign relies on outside, Washington-based groups. In the next eight weeks, you will get to see all of this play out on your TV set, computer screen and mailbox. FreedomWorks is coordinating and paying for ground game materials. Club for Growth is bundling money — most from outside the state — to finance TV on behalf of Mourdock. The NRA will provide direct mail and communicate “every way possible” the message against Lugar…”
